Position Summary The Private Duty Nurse provides individualized, one-on-one skilled nursing care to pediatric and adult patients in their home or community setting. This role requires a compassionate, highly skilled clinician capable of working independently while adhering to the New York State Nurse Practice Act, agency policies, and the patient's individualized Plan of Care (POC). The nurse serves as a primary clinical resource for patients, families, and caregivers across both pediatric and adult populations. Key Responsibilities Clinical Care Perform comprehensive nursing assessments and ongoing monitoring for pediatric and adult patients Administer medications, IV therapy, tube feedings (G-tube/J-tube/NG-tube), wound care, and other skilled nursing interventions per physician orders Operate and monitor complex medical equipment, including ventilators, suction machines, feeding pumps, pulse oximeters, and cardiac monitors Implement and update the individualized Plan of Care in collaboration with the interdisciplinary team Respond promptly to changes in patient condition; notify physician and clinical supervisor as appropriate Provide tracheostomy care and airway management as ordered Perform catheter care, ostomy care, and other complex nursing procedures as required Required Active, unrestricted Registered Nurse (RN) or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) license issued by the New York State Education Department (NYSED) Current BLS/CPR certification (American Heart Association or American Red Cross) Minimum 1-2 years of clinical nursing experience; pediatric or home care experience preferred Ability to work independently with minimal direct supervision Strong written and verbal communication skills
